To determine antimicrobial efficacy of different endodontics sealers against E. faecalis
Asma Altaf, Asiya Basher, Nuzhat Mir

Background: Root canal disinfection is one of the main determinants which aids in the healing of the periapical tissues. The present study was conducted to determine antimicrobial efficacy of different endodontics sealers against E. faecalis. Materials & Methods: The present invitro study was conducted in the department of Endodontics. It comprised of three endodontic sealers such as resin based (AH Plus), calcium hydroxide based (Sealapex), and mineral trioxide aggregate based (MTA Fillapex) based against E. faecalis. The study protocol was approved from institutional ethical committee. The diameter of the growth inhibition zones was measured. Results: The mean bacterial inhibition zone at 24 hours in group I was 9.1, in group II was 14.3 and I group III was 6.5, at 48 hours in group I was 7.3, in group II was 12.4 and I group III was 4.1, at 72 hours in group I was 7.1, in group II was 11.5 and in group III was 0. The difference between groups was significant (P< 0.05). Conclusion: Authors found that maximum bacterial inhibition zone against E. faecalis was obtained with calcium hydroxide-based sealer (Sealapex) followed by resin-based sealer (AH plus) and MTA sealer.
